Girls Tennis: All Main Line teams

Posted On: Thursday, January 07, 2016
By: ldevlin

The following players from the Central League were named to the All Main Line teams.

FIRST TEAM
Hannah Ashton, Conestoga – Senior tri-captain posted 18-3 record, was the Pioneers’ co-MVP and made first team All-Central League doubles. Second doubles player was valued for her leadership and intelligent, level-headed play.
Nour Elkassabany, Conestoga – Senior tri-captain posted 18-3 record, was the Pioneers’ co-MVP and made first team All-Central League doubles. Second doubles player was valued for her intelligence and leadership.
Maddie Wood, Conestoga – Sophomore second singles posted 16-5 record, made second team All-Central League singles, and won the Central League doubles tournament. Placed second in the PIAA District One doubles tournament, reached the quarterfinals of the PIAA state doubles tourney and was valued for her never-say-die attitude.
Cassidy Landau, Conestoga – Freshman first singles player won 16 matches, placed third in the Central League singles tournament and reached the second round of the District One singles tourney. A first team All-Central League singles player, she was valued for her boundless energy.

Sophia Sassoli, Harriton – Freshman first singles player was overpowering in Central League play, posting a 9-0 record and winning every set in the Central circuit and making the All-Central League first team for singles.
Connie Richards, Harriton – Freshman second singles couldn’t be beat in Central League play, posting an 8-0 record in the Central loop and winning all but one set. Was one of only four players selected for All-Central League second team singles (first team had four players also).
Nina Hoog, Harriton – Freshman third singles posted a 7-0 record in the Central League, winning every set. She then won the Central League singles championship, was on All-Central League singles first team and advanced to the round of 16 in PIAA state singles tournament.
Simone Burde, Lower Merion – First singles player posted a 13-4 record at the top spot, made first team All-Central League singles, finished second at the Central League singles tournament, and was a qualifier for the PIAA District One tourney.
Grace Hederick, Radnor – Junior first singles was the Red Raiders’ MVP, posting a 13-4 record, and making first team All-Delco as well as second team All-Central League.
Jessica Lin, Radnor – Junior second singles player posted a sterling 14-2 record on strong Radnor squad, and made second team All-Central League.
SECOND TEAM
Conestoga – Julia Herman, senior first doubles; Amy Zhang, sophomore first doubles; Ashley Griffith, freshman third singles.
Harriton – Sofia Kandoussi, sophomore first doubles; Lauren Binnion, freshman second doubles.
Haverford High – Katie Burhop, senior first doubles; Jillian Bernstein, junior first doubles.
Lower Merion – Sarah Lipson, second doubles; Haley Kofsky, second doubles.
Radnor – Alice Lehr, senior third singles; Norah Xiong, senior first doubles; Quinn Flannery, junior first doubles; Kara O’Malley, senior second doubles; Grace Moore, junior second doubles.
